IntentKit

IntentKit is a powerful intent-based AI agent platform that enables developers to build sophisticated AI agents with blockchain and cryptocurrency capabilities.

Features

  • Intent-based Architecture: Build agents that understand and execute user intents
  • Blockchain Integration: Native support for multiple blockchain networks
  • Cryptocurrency Operations: Built-in tools for DeFi, trading, and token operations
  • Extensible Skills System: Modular skill system with 30+ pre-built skills
  • Multi-platform Support: Telegram, Twitter, Slack, and API integrations
  • Advanced AI Capabilities: Powered by LangChain and LangGraph

Installation

pip install intentkit

Development

To build the package locally:

# Build both source and wheel distributions
uv build

# Build only wheel
uv build --wheel

# Build only source distribution
uv build --sdist

To publish to PyPI:

# Build and publish to PyPI
uv build
uv publish

# Publish to Test PyPI
uv publish --publish-url https://test.pypi.org/legacy/

Note: This package uses hatchling as the build backend with uv for dependency management and publishing.

Quick Start

from intentkit.core.agent import Agent
from intentkit.config.config import Config

# Initialize configuration
config = Config()

# Create an agent
agent = Agent(config=config)

# Your agent is ready to use!

Skills

IntentKit comes with 30+ pre-built skills including:

  • DeFi: Uniswap, 1inch, Enso, LiFi
  • Data: DexScreener, CoinGecko, DefiLlama, CryptoCompare
  • Social: Twitter, Telegram, Slack
  • Blockchain: CDP, Moralis, various wallet integrations
  • AI: OpenAI, Heurist, Venice AI
  • And many more...
